Transaction 70cde9129eeccabadb883c102667e11b16a1b04dcf0160933a0efb37c7aa006e
1 Input
2 Outputs
- 70cde9129eeccabadb883c102667e11b16a1b04dcf0160933a0efb37c7aa006e:0
- 70cde9129eeccabadb883c102667e11b16a1b04dcf0160933a0efb37c7aa006e:1
value 30000000
address 1FsTFP7ui42oXDqzbBz6sZE7WUGC43GyXA
value 145045916
address 17ZSCZgCmnjotqTpwYW3bdugAkNxxT2hYb